Millie Bobby Brown may have struggled through fiery hot wings on the latest episode of “Hot Ones,” but her Aniye Records micro minidress stayed effortlessly chic from start to finish. Joined by her “Enola Holmes” co-star, Louis Partridge, the actress tackled the show’s famously spicy lineup while wearing a delicate white minidress that looked as if it was hanging on by just a few straps.

Millie Bobby Brown wore the Pen Mini Dress by Aniye Records, originally priced at $837 and currently on sale for $519 on Revolve.
The chiffon design featured ultra-thin spaghetti straps, a softly draped neckline, and oversized rosette appliqués blooming across the bust. The off-shoulder sheer sleeves fell from the side of the floral accents, and the voluminous ruffled cuffs added a romantic finish.
The micro minidress skimmed her frame in a relaxed shift silhouette before ending in a flouncy ruffled hem that sat high on the thighs. Fully lined with adjustable shoulder straps, the lightweight chiffon piece balanced an airy, barely-there feel with feminine detailing, making it a standout choice for the promotional appearance.
Brown kept the rest of her styling understated, pairing the dress with sparkling diamond stud earrings, a matching ear cuff, delicate rings and soft glam. Her brunette hair was styled in glossy, loose waves with a center part. She pinned one side of her hair with a sparkly silver clip that complemented the romantic feel of the ensemble.
Throughout the interview, Brown’s expressions quickly shifted from composed to teary-eyed as the increasingly spicy wings took their toll. At one point, she admitted her lips were numb, she could barely breathe, and her stomach hurt, while later joking that the second round of heat felt even worse.
Despite the fiery challenge, the actress managed to keep smiling alongside Louis Partridge, making for one of the talk show’s most entertaining celebrity appearances.
